True success lies in the journey, not the destination

Success is often defined by the outcomes we achieve, such as our career status, financial wealth, or social standing. While these things can certainly be gratifying, they are not the only measure of a successful life.

True success, in my opinion, is not solely determined by the outcomes we attain but rather by the person we have evolved into during the course of our journey. It is about the transformative growth we experience along the way, the lessons we learn, and the relationships we build.

Here are a few reasons why the journey is more important than the destination:

  • The journey is where we learn and grow. We don't always achieve our goals overnight. There will be setbacks, challenges, and failures along the way. But it is through these experiences that we learn and grow the most. We learn from our mistakes, we develop new skills, and we become stronger and more resilient.

  • The journey is where we build relationships. Some of the most important relationships in our lives are formed through the shared experiences of the journey. We bond with others who are also pursuing their dreams, and we support each other through good times and bad. These relationships are what make the journey so meaningful and worthwhile.

  • The journey is what makes life interesting. If we simply focus on the destination, we miss out on all the beauty and adventure that the journey has to offer. We miss out on the opportunity to learn and grow, to build relationships, and to experience the joy of the process.

Here are a few reasons why success is not solely determined by outcomes:

  • Outcomes are often outside of our control. We may set ambitious goals and work hard to achieve them, but there are many factors that can affect the outcome of our efforts. For example, we may face unexpected setbacks, experience discrimination, or simply be unlucky.

  • Outcomes are not always a good measure of our worth. There are many successful people who are unhappy, unfulfilled, or even unethical. Conversely, there are many people who have not achieved conventional success but are living happy and meaningful lives.

  • True success is about becoming the best version of ourselves. When we focus on our own personal growth and development, we become more resilient, adaptable, and capable of overcoming challenges. We also build stronger relationships and make a more positive impact on the world around us.

Here are a few reasons why personal growth is essential for true success:

  • It helps us to become more resilient. When we go through setbacks and failures, it is our personal growth that helps us to bounce back and keep moving forward. When we are resilient, we are able to learn from our mistakes and come out stronger on the other side.

  • It helps us to become more compassionate. As we grow as individuals, we develop a deeper understanding of ourselves and others. This understanding leads to greater compassion and empathy. When we are compassionate, we are more likely to build strong relationships and make a positive impact on the world around us.

  • It helps us to become more adaptable to change. The world is constantly changing, and it is important to be able to adapt to these changes in order to be successful. When we focus on our personal growth, we develop the skills and mindset needed to thrive in an ever-changing world.

  • It helps us to develop new skills and knowledge. The world is increasingly competitive, and it is important to have the skills and knowledge necessary to succeed. When we focus on our personal growth, we invest in ourselves and our future. We develop new skills and knowledge that make us more valuable to employers and clients.

  • It helps us to learn to navigate challenges with grace and poise. Challenges are a part of life, and it is important to be able to navigate them with grace and poise. When we focus on our personal growth, we develop the tools and resources needed to overcome challenges and achieve our goals.

Here are a few tips for making the most of your journey:

  • Set meaningful goals. What do you want to achieve in life? What kind of person do you want to become? Once you know what you want, you can start to develop a plan to get there.

  • Embrace the challenges. Setbacks and failures are a part of life. Don't let them discourage you. Instead, learn from them and use them as opportunities to grow.

  • Be grateful for the journey. Take the time to appreciate the little things in life. Be grateful for the people who support you, for the opportunities you have, and for the lessons you are learning.

  • Enjoy the process. Don't just focus on the destination. Take the time to enjoy the journey itself. Be present in the moment and savor the experiences you are having.
